- 編程數學
- 金玉子主編 王劍 李亮副主編
- 12字
- 2021-12-30 15:09:46
2.1 出租車距離的定義和例題
2.1.1 什么是出租車距離?
如圖2-1所示,定義平面上的兩個點分別為A(x1,y1)和B(x2,y2)。我們知道,平面上兩個點之間的最短距離為
圖2-1
但是,由于道路交通的制約,兩地的距離不可能總是直線距離,因此將本例中出租車距離定義如下:
dtaxi = | x1 - x2 | + | y1 - y2 |
比如,A(1,1)和B(5,4)之間的最短距離為
根據出租車距離dtaxi的公式,得
dtaxi = | 5 - 1 | + | 4 - 1 | = 4 + 3 = 7
由上面例題可知,dtaxi 的值(7)要比d的值(5)大。通常,出租車距離大于或等于兩點間的最短距離。接下來,我們要對出租車距離作進一步討論。
推薦閱讀
- 程序員修煉之道:程序設計入門30講
- OpenDaylight Cookbook
- The Android Game Developer's Handbook
- 深度學習經典案例解析:基于MATLAB
- 程序員面試筆試寶典
- PHP 7底層設計與源碼實現
- 數據庫系統原理及MySQL應用教程
- Visual Basic程序設計教程
- Oracle數據庫從入門到運維實戰
- Building a Quadcopter with Arduino
- ElasticSearch Cookbook(Second Edition)
- uni-app跨平臺開發與應用從入門到實踐
- 例說FPGA:可直接用于工程項目的第一手經驗
- HTML并不簡單:Web前端開發精進秘籍
- Java編程指南:語法基礎、面向對象、函數式編程與項目實戰